Did you know that Calgary is quickly becoming the third most multicultural city in Canada? Or that the largest group of immigrants comes from the Philippines? The global movement of people is changing the ethnic, cultural and religious make-up of Calgary.

Calgary is home to an immense number of diverse people groups and we want to celebrate this diversity by highlighting some of the cultural groups found in this great city. Utilizing 2016 census data from the City of Calgary website, we are working on mapping differing neighbourhoods and wards.
